The 30.0 µ\" gold mating finish supports repeated mating cycles, and the black UL94 V-0 rated housing suits equipment inside enclosures requiring flame rating. The 0.100\" pitch is the classic breadboard-compatible spacing — the same 2.54 mm grid as DIP packages and perfboard, so routing traces between pins is straightforward with standard design rules. The 5 A per-contact rating is per the temperature rise limit of the housing; for signal-level circuits (logic, I2C, sensor lines) the current headroom is generous, while for power distribution you'd derate above ambient and consider the total bundle current across all 10 positions.","metaTitle":"FCI BERGSTIK II 87916-110HLF Header, 10 Pos, 0.100\" Pitch","metaDescription":"87916-110HLF BERGSTIK II unshrouded header, 10 positions single row, 0.100\" pitch, 5A, 30µ\" gold, through-hole, UL94 V-0.
